I have 4.
Trimui Smart Pro is really big (bigger than a vita)
Trimui Smart (not pro) is about the same size as a GameBoy Micro
Miyoo Flip is the same size as a GameBoy SP
R36S is a little bigger than the GameBoy Color.
Trimui Smart Pro or Trimui Brick is probably my top general recommendation. (I don't own a Brick, but the Trimui build quality is top notch, no one can find any real fault with it).
The other 3 I own I still like quite a bit, but each have some issues or quirks , so I wouldn't give them a blanket recommendation like with the Smart Pro or Brick.
But in OP's case the Brick might be too small.
My recommendation for OP is the Anbernic CubeXX. It's a much more recent console than the ARC-D or ARC-S but with a similar build.
